kmp_cc_out_ctrl_republish_url
指令 'kmp_cc_out_ctrl_republish_url' 指定了媒体组件发布其输出流的 URL。
Kaltura Media Framework Common NGINX Module
·
streamstream server
语法kmp_cc_out_ctrl_republish_url URL;
默认值none
上下文stream, stream server
参数1
说明
指令 'kmp_cc_out_ctrl_republish_url' 是 Kaltura Media Framework Common NGINX Module 的一部分,主要用于便于处理实时视频流。该指令在 'stream' 和 'stream server' 上下文中使用,接受一个参数,该参数是媒体处理组件应将其输出重新发布到的 URL。配置后,此指令会指导媒体流组件(例如转码器)将其处理后的输出发送到指定的 URL。
传递给该指令的参数应为一个完全限定的 URL,指向能够接收和处理传入媒体流的端点。该指令确保必要的元数据和流数据根据 Kaltura Media Protocol (KMP) 进行传输。这样的结构对于维护媒体流的连续性并确保 Kaltura 生态系统内的所有组件能够有效通信和共享数据至关重要。
正确实现该指令对于成功编排和执行媒体管道至关重要。此外,错误的 URL 格式或配置错误的端点可能导致连接失败,阻断媒体数据流动并造成流媒体服务中断。
配置示例
stream {
server {
kmp_cc_out_ctrl_republish_url http://localhost:8080/republish;
}
}⚠
确保 URL 格式正确以避免运行时错误。
⚠
处理重新发布操作的服务器必须能够接收媒体流数据。
⚠
测试该 endpoint 以确认它可以从 NGINX 服务器访问。